docker – Diff between revs 32 and 39
?pathlinks?
Rev 32 | Rev 39 | |||
---|---|---|---|---|
Line 22... | Line 22... | |||
22 | automake \ |
22 | automake \ |
|
23 | libtool \ |
23 | libtool \ |
|
24 | zlib1g \ |
24 | zlib1g \ |
|
25 | zlib1g-dev \ |
25 | zlib1g-dev \ |
|
26 | libssl3 \ |
26 | libssl3 \ |
|
27 | libssl-dev |
27 | libssl-dev \ |
|
- | 28 | supervisor \ |
||
- | 29 | inotify-tools |
||
Line 28... | Line -... | |||
28 | |
- | ||
29 | # install squid dependencies |
- | ||
30 | #RUN apt-get -y build-dep squid |
- | ||
31 | |
30 | |
|
32 | # compile squid |
31 | # compile |
|
33 | WORKDIR /tmp |
32 | WORKDIR /tmp |
|
34 | RUN mkdir -p /tmp/build && \ |
33 | RUN mkdir -p /tmp/build && \ |
|
35 | curl -o /tmp/build/source.tar.gz "https://mmonit.com/monit/dist/monit-latest.tar.gz" && \ |
34 | curl -o /tmp/build/source.tar.gz "https://mmonit.com/monit/dist/monit-latest.tar.gz" && \ |
|
36 | cd /tmp/build && \ |
35 | cd /tmp/build && \ |
|
Line 40... | Line 39... | |||
40 | make -j4 && \ |
39 | make -j4 && \ |
|
41 | make install && \ |
40 | make install && \ |
|
42 | rm -rf /tmp/build |
41 | rm -rf /tmp/build |
|
Line 43... | Line 42... | |||
43 | |
42 | |
|
44 | # remove packages that will not be used |
- | ||
45 | WORKDIR / |
43 | # remove packages that will not be used |
|
46 | RUN apt-get purge -y \ |
44 | RUN apt-get purge -y \ |
|
47 | curl \ |
45 | curl \ |
|
48 | git \ |
46 | git \ |
|
49 | build-essential \ |
47 | build-essential \ |
|
Line 53... | Line 51... | |||
53 | pkgconf && \ |
51 | pkgconf && \ |
|
54 | apt-get autoremove -y |
52 | apt-get autoremove -y |
|
Line 55... | Line 53... | |||
55 | |
53 | |
|
Line -... | Line 54... | |||
- | 54 | EXPOSE 2812 |
||
- | 55 | |
||
56 | EXPOSE 2812 |
56 | WORKDIR / |